不论是UIWebView还是WKWebView对大家来说都是相当熟悉,我们一般用他们来加载网页。 现在简述下我的进坑心得,如果我们用固定webview高度的方式去展示网页,不论怎样我们都是能够正常展示网页的,但往往有些蛋疼的需求是要我们动态计算webview的高度,换言之就是webview高度根据内 ...
分类:
移动平台 时间:
2019-11-28 17:02:09
收藏:
0 评论:
0 赞:
0 阅读:
109
1、等高布局 等高布局在这里我介绍了三种不同的方法(以三栏为例) 第一种: 步骤: 三栏就写3个容器,这几个容器分别是爷爷,爸爸,儿子 三个容器都写宽度是100%; 给爸爸写相对定位,让爸爸向左侧移动30%,露出爷爷的30% 给儿子写相对定位,让儿子向左侧移动40%,露出爸爸的40% 给儿子里面写三 ...
分类:
其他 时间:
2019-11-28 17:01:40
收藏:
0 评论:
0 赞:
0 阅读:
72
1.子类和父类中的同名成员 === a.子类可以定义父类中的同名成员 b.子类中的成员将隐藏父类中的同名成员(同名覆盖) c.父类中的同名成员依然存在于子类中 d.可以通过 作用域分辨符(::) 访问父类中的同名成员 eg: Child c; c.mi = 100; // 子类中的 mi c.Par ...
分类:
其他 时间:
2019-11-28 17:01:12
收藏:
0 评论:
0 赞:
0 阅读:
66
由split("\,")引起的指标越界异常 如果字符串最后分隔符里的字段为空,使用split("\\,")进行切割时,最后的空字段不会切割 例如"a,b,b,,,",arr[3]会报异常 解决办法: split("\\,",-1)进行切割 原因: 如果字符串最后分隔符里的字段为空,使用split(" ...
分类:
编程语言 时间:
2019-11-28 17:00:39
收藏:
0 评论:
0 赞:
0 阅读:
137
*先把IP跟loopback口配置好。 做好实验前的配置后我们来配置路由器R1、拿他当范例: R1#configure terminal //进入配置模式 Enter configuration commands, one per line. End with CNTL/Z. R1(config)# ...
分类:
其他 时间:
2019-11-28 17:00:10
收藏:
0 评论:
0 赞:
0 阅读:
75
上一节我们简单的说了一下THREE中必要的元素。今天我们深入探讨一下各种THREE的光源。 一 基础光源 基础光源有4种1.THREE.AmbientLight(环境光源)2.THREE.PointLight(点光源)3.THREE.SpotLight(聚光灯)4.THREE.Directional ...
分类:
Web开发 时间:
2019-11-28 16:59:09
收藏:
0 评论:
0 赞:
0 阅读:
98
什么是分布式系统 单体:所有的代码在一个工程中,最多拆分模块打成jar引用或者maven拆分成代码工程模块,将不同的代码放在不同的工程代码中 分布式:分而治之思想,讲义个庞大的系统拆分成很多小的系统,甚至是很多小的服务,不同的系统之间通过接口相互调用,每个子系统有个子的数据库 微服务:将服务拆分成多 ...
分类:
其他 时间:
2019-11-28 16:58:48
收藏:
0 评论:
0 赞:
0 阅读:
78
主键 如果一个属性或者一组属性能唯一标识一行数据,那么这个属性(组)就是主键; 数据表必须有主键,且只能有一个主键,且主键不能重复; 如果是一个属性作为主键,代表列的完整性约束; 如果是一组属性作为主键,代表表的完整性约束; 原则 1. 有且只有一个 2. 唯一性原则:不能重复 3. 最小化原则:如 ...
分类:
数据库技术 时间:
2019-11-28 16:58:29
收藏:
0 评论:
0 赞:
0 阅读:
77
0.sudo su1.安装pipapt-get install python-pip python-dev build-essentialpip install --upgrade pip pip install --upgrade virtualenv 2.创建pip.config 文件mkdir ...
分类:
系统服务 时间:
2019-11-28 16:58:11
收藏:
0 评论:
0 赞:
0 阅读:
464
什么是RPC 提到RPC(Remote Procedure Call),就躲不开提到分布式,这个促使RPC诞生的领域。 假设你有一个Calculator,以及它的实现类CalculatorImpl,那么单体应用时,要调用Calculator的add方法来执行一个加运算,你可以方法中直接使用,因为在同 ...
分类:
其他 时间:
2019-11-28 16:57:51
收藏:
0 评论:
0 赞:
0 阅读:
79
function eater () { var food = "apple"; var obj = { eat : function () { if (food != "") { console.log("i'm eating" + " " + food) food = ""; }else { co ...
分类:
编程语言 时间:
2019-11-28 16:57:09
收藏:
0 评论:
0 赞:
0 阅读:
80
一、实验目的: 利用C语言编制递归下降分析程序,并对简单语言进行语法分析。 编制一个递归下降分析程序,实现对词法分析程序所提供的单词序列的语法检查和结构分析。 二、实验原理 每个非终结符都对应一个子程序。 该子程序根据下一个输入符号(SELECT集)来确定按照哪一个产生式进行处理,再根据该产生式的右 ...
分类:
其他 时间:
2019-11-28 16:56:34
收藏:
0 评论:
0 赞:
0 阅读:
81
文章出处 https://www.cnblogs.com/dongxixi/p/11134506.html 在上篇我们对Django原生View源码进行了局部解析:https://www.cnblogs.com/dongxixi/p/11130976.html 在前后端分离项目中前面我们也提到了各种 ...
分类:
Windows开发 时间:
2019-11-28 16:55:58
收藏:
0 评论:
0 赞:
0 阅读:
71
子网掩码(subnet mask)又叫网络掩码、地址掩码、子网络遮罩,它是一种用来指明一个IP地址的哪些位标识的是主机所在的子网,以及哪些位标识的是主机的位掩码。子网掩码不能单独存在,它必须结合IP地址一起使用。子网掩码只有一个作用,就是将某个IP地址划分成网络地址和主机地址两部分。 子网掩码是一个 ...
分类:
其他 时间:
2019-11-28 16:55:05
收藏:
0 评论:
0 赞:
0 阅读:
64
1、私有IP地址 如果一个组织内部组建局域网,IP地址只用于局域网内的通信,而不直接连到Internet上,对与组建局域网的私有IP地址有如下规则: (1)10.*,前8位是网络号,共16,777,216个地址 (2)172.16. 到 172.31.,前12位是网络号,共1,048,576个地址 ...
分类:
其他 时间:
2019-11-28 16:54:43
收藏:
0 评论:
0 赞:
0 阅读:
78
E:发现lis上的数不用改 ...
分类:
其他 时间:
2019-11-28 16:54:23
收藏:
0 评论:
0 赞:
0 阅读:
58
人类社会的全部认识成果可以概括为三大领域的科学,即自然科学、思维科学知识读本社会科学和思维科学。其中,自然科学,能最大限度地满足人类的生活与工作对物质产品的需要。社会科学解决庞大的人类社会群体生活与活动所要处理的各种关系,和谐地促进整个社会的健康发展与进步,使人类的物质生活与精神生活得到保障与文明发 ...
分类:
其他 时间:
2019-11-28 16:53:41
收藏:
0 评论:
0 赞:
0 阅读:
89
odoo 中使用Many2one字段,带出对应字段的其他说明信息用法 class Student(models.Model): _name = 'xksystem.student' _description = 'xksystem.student' name = fields.Char(string ...
分类:
其他 时间:
2019-11-28 16:53:23
收藏:
0 评论:
0 赞:
0 阅读:
1203
def search(data,find_n): "递归数据二分查找法" if data.count(find_n) >= 1: mid=(len(data) / 2) print data if mid >= 0: if data[mid] > find_n: search(data[:mid], ...
分类:
编程语言 时间:
2019-11-28 16:51:36
收藏:
0 评论:
0 赞:
0 阅读:
75
本文所需的一些预备知识可以看这里: http://www.cnblogs.com/cgzl/p/9010978.html 和 http://www.cnblogs.com/cgzl/p/9019314.html 建立Richardson成熟度2级的POST、GET、PUT、PATCH、DELETE的 ...
分类:
Windows开发 时间:
2019-11-28 16:50:24
收藏:
0 评论:
0 赞:
0 阅读:
77